BCV Architecture + Interiors

San Francisco practice BCV Architecture + Interiors creates residential living halls, dining venues, and wine tasting shops characterized by symmetrical hearth compositions, diagonal timber bracing integrated into partition walls, and greenery that blurs exterior thresholds into retail spaces. This portfolio serves as a strong reference when incorporating structural wood frameworks into spatial dividers or framing historical portraiture above modern hearths across hospitality and residential interiors.

Kermit Lynch

An exterior retail precedent featuring exposed timber pergolas, warm interior illumination, and a welcoming plaza interface designed by BCV Architecture + Interiors.

What we like about this project
Lush potted plants blurring the boundary between the cobblestone exterior and the retail interior.

Geometry
Single-story commercial pavilion with a deep projecting timber pergola and wide glazed storefront openings.
Facade system
Dark wood siding with large glazed storefront windows and wooden framed glass doors.
Structural guess
Wood-frame construction with exposed heavy timber posts and beams supporting an exterior trellis.
Spatial scale
Human-scaled storefront elevation with a standard single-story retail height.
Lighting
Dusk ambient light with warm interior fixtures and exterior sconces illuminating timber pergolas and planters.
Atmosphere
Inviting, warm, and artisanal twilight atmosphere welcoming visitors inside.
Environmental context
Suburban commercial strip or winery setting at twilight with rolling hills visible in the background.
Spatial experience
Approaching from the cobbled plaza, the warm interior glow spills outward through wide-open wooden doors under an overhead timber trellis.
Composition rhythm
Repeating heavy timber columns and overhead pergola slats create a strong vertical-horizontal grid along the storefront.
